Note that if xinetd indeed goes away, your package will most likely not be
affected, unless you actually need git-cvs.
Nontheless the packagers should review their packages whether they indeed have
to depend on the full-blown git which pulls in Perl and Python. Very probably
they could switch to a tinier git-core:
Or switch to depend on `%{_bindir}/git`?
If we do it like this, we will never be able drop repo download times
for Fedora users.
I personally think packages should depend on package names only even
though filelists.xml lazy loading is not yet implemented
